How they compare

MDG: Southern Asia (excluding India) currently reports 10.18 years against 9.36 years in Honduras, a difference of 0.82 years.

That makes MDG: Southern Asia (excluding India)'s figure about 1.1 times Honduras's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 12 shared years of data; in 1980 it was Honduras ahead.

Honduras ranks 153rd and MDG: Southern Asia (excluding India) ranks 155th of 179 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Honduras averaged higher in 4 and MDG: Southern Asia (excluding India) in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Honduras MDG: Southern Asia (excluding India) Difference Ahead
1980s 7.66 years 3.44 years 4.22 years Honduras
1990s 8.49 years 5.05 years 3.44 years Honduras
2000s 10.77 years 7.46 years 3.31 years Honduras
2010s 10.29 years 8.71 years 1.58 years Honduras
2020s 9.36 years 10.18 years 0.8234 years MDG: Southern Asia (excluding India)

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
